标准摘要
[中文适用范围]: 本技术规范适用于确定用于户外且暴露于污染环境中的陶瓷和玻璃绝缘子在直流系统(系统最高电压大于±1000 V)下的直流耐受特性。这些测试不适用于聚合物绝缘子、涂油绝缘子或特殊类型的绝缘子(例如,带有半导体釉层或涂有有机绝缘材料的绝缘子)。本技术规范的目的是规定适用于架空线路、变电站和牵引线路绝缘子以及套管的污染试验程序。在采取适当预防措施以避免内闪络的情况下,也可将其应用于空心绝缘子。在将这些程序应用于包含空心绝缘子的设备时,相关技术委员会应考虑其对任何内部设备的影响以及可能需要的特殊预防措施。 [外文原描述]: IEC TS 61245:2015(E) is applicable for the determination of the d.c. withstand characteristics of ceramic and glass insulators to be used outdoors and exposed to polluted atmospheres, on d.c. systems with the highest voltage of the system greater than +/- 1 000 V. These tests are not applicable to polymeric insulators, to greased insulators or to special types of insulators (e.g. insulators with semiconducting glaze or covered with any organic insulating material). The object of this technical specification is to prescribe procedures for artificial pollution tests applicable to insulators for overhead lines, substations and traction lines and to bushings. This second edition cancels and replaces the first edition published in 1993. This edition constitutes a technical revision. This edition includes the following significant technical changes with respect to the previous edition: a) Corrections and the addition of explanatory material; b) The addition of Clause 4.4.2 on atmospheric correction; c) The change of upper limit of volume conductivity of tap water for insulator cleaning to 0,1 S/m; d) The extension to UHV voltages; and e) The addition of Annex B "Determination of the withstand characteristics of insulators" and Annex E "Supplementary information on artificial pollution tests on insulators for voltage systems of +/- 600 kV and above (solid layer method procedure B).
